Meaning of shrinks
- To wrinkle, bend, or curl; to shrivel; hence, to contract into a less extent or compass; to gather together; to become compacted.
- To withdraw or retire, as from danger; to decline action from fear; to recoil, as in fear, horror, or distress.
- To express fear, horror, or pain by contracting the body, or part of it; to shudder; to quake.
- To cause to contract or shrink; as, to shrink finnel by imersing it in boiling water.
- To draw back; to withdraw.
- The act shrinking; shrinkage; contraction; also, recoil; withdrawal.
